Descripción del puesto
necesitamos un profesional con habilidades técnicas sólidas para desempeñar un papel clave en el desarrollo de soluciones innovadoras.
el puesto es híbrido, lo que significa que se trabaja desde la oficina y desde casa.
requisitos indispensables
* más de 5 años de experiencia en desarrollo de software.
* dominio de java 17+, arquitectura orientada a eventos, oauth2.
* pruebas unitarias: junit, mockito, jest, cdc testing, pact.
* experiencia en javascript, npm, sdui.
* bases de datos relacionales (mysql, postgresql, sql, db2) y no relacionales (mongodb, redis).
* diseño e implementación de servicios rest.
* conocimiento en spring, gradle, git, gitflow.
* herramientas de integración continua y seguridad: jenkins, sonar, checkmarx, fortify.
* monitoreo con dynatrace, splunk.
* desarrollo de microservicios y apis rest.
* experiencia en todo el ciclo de vida del desarrollo de software y metodologías ágiles.
* inglés avanzado (+80%).
requisitos deseables
* experiencia en sector financiero.
* conocimiento en seguridad (ssl, certificados, key store).
* familiaridad con herramientas: bitbucket, jira, confluence.
* conocimientos en kafka, nestjs, nextjs.
habilidades blandas
* comunicación efectiva, trabajo en equipo, proactividad.
* capacidad para eliminar obstáculos y resolver problemas complejos.
* alto nivel de responsabilidad y sentido de urgencia.